John D. Morgan Park

4.6(1,876 reviews)FreePark
🕑 1.5-3 hours👶 Best for ages 2-12. The playground equipment caters well to toddlers and preschoolers with age-appropriate structures, while elementary-aged kids enjoy the basketball courts and open grass areas perfect for running games, soccer, and frisbee.

About

John D. Morgan Park is a beloved Campbell neighborhood gem that hits all the right notes for families seeking a well-rounded outdoor experience. With its combination of modern playground equipment, basketball courts, and generous shaded picnic areas, this park offers the perfect setting for everything from quick after-school play sessions to full-day family gatherings and birthday parties.

Pro Tips

  1. 1.Arrive early on weekend mornings (around 8-9 AM) to snag one of the shaded picnic tables, which fill up quickly for birthday parties and family gatherings
  2. 2.Bring a basketball or soccer ball,the courts and open grass areas are spacious enough for kids to spread out and play
  3. 3.Pack plenty of sunscreen and water bottles, especially for afternoon visits, as the playground areas can get warm during summer months
  4. 4.The park is popular with locals, so weekday afternoons after 3 PM can be crowded with after-school groups; mid-morning weekdays are quieter
  5. 5.Take advantage of the shade trees near the picnic areas for a comfortable spot to relax while keeping an eye on kids at the playground

Best Time to Visit

Weekday mornings (9-11 AM) offer the most peaceful experience with plenty of shade and fewer crowds. Early spring and fall provide the most comfortable weather for extended play sessions, though the park's shaded areas make summer visits enjoyable too.

What to Know

This is a free public park with street parking available on W Rincon Ave and surrounding residential streets. There are no food vendors on-site, so bring your own snacks and water, and pack out all trash to keep this community space beautiful.

Seasonal Notes

The park is open year-round with consistent hours (7 AM - 8:30 PM daily). Spring and fall offer the most comfortable temperatures, while summer evenings (6-8 PM) are popular for families escaping the afternoon heat. Winter visits are pleasant on sunny days, though morning hours may be chilly.

Nearby Eats

Head to Bijan Bakery & Café (0.3 miles away) for fresh pastries and kid-friendly lunch options, or grab pizza at Vesta (0.5 miles) where the casual atmosphere welcomes families and the menu offers something for even picky eaters.

Ainsley House

4.7$

Step back in time at this charming 1925 English Tudor mansion where kids can explore authentic period rooms and learn about Campbell's early farming days through interactive tours. The beautifully preserved Ainsley House offers a glimpse into how families lived nearly 100 years ago, complete with original furnishings and fascinating stories that bring history to life for young minds.
